Output e30a247754384be6db58e0769a8d98216f8dc51bd087ad05915463eadf61d03a:62

value
217000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 955cf708f6a203c146d3c988f501f0419ce8323d OP_EQUALVERIFY OP_CHECKSIG
address
1Ecm3uN5k3X7ufqCLXryWdHso5Bnjfu6iu
transaction
e30a247754384be6db58e0769a8d98216f8dc51bd087ad05915463eadf61d03a
spent
true